Ready to bike?

With varied biking trails for every level of difficulty, the appeal of Arosa as a biking El Dorado has long been the region’s worst-kept secret. But did you know that the Valsana Hotel is the perfect base for a biking holiday? We offer hardtail mountain bikes (free) and e-bikes (CHF 40 per day) for hire and loan, a bike shop and workshop, a lockable bike room, a laundry service and insider tips from genuine bike experts. What are you waiting for? Saddle up and let’s go – the 6.8-kilometer Hörnli Trail is waiting to be discovered.

High in the mountains

Up, up, into the mountains – as far as your feet will take you! The Valsana Hotel is the perfect starting point for all kinds of excursions on foot: summit ascents, long jogs in the forest or leisurely ambles with spectacular views at every turn. The Arosa-Lenzerheide hiking area offers over 140 kilometres of well-signposted hiking trails to mountain lakes, vantage points, theme parks and mountain huts serving up Grisons specialities.

Strong as a bear

For bears rescued from poor captive conditions, the Arosa Bear Sanctuary offers a second chance at life in a species-appropriate habitat. Nestled within the mountain landscape, the sanctuary has pastures, bushes, rocks and forests where the bears can (re-)learn their natural behaviours as visitors watch on. Learn more about the fascinating stories of bears Amelia, Meimo, Jamila and Sam on the adventure trails, at bear mini-golf and in the adventure playground.

The squirrel trail

A firm highlight of the Arosa summer. Have you ever had a squirrel eat nuts out of your hand? These cute critters are particularly active in the summer months – and particularly hungry. The name of the trail says it all: from Tomeli Street to Maran, enjoy a relaxed walk armed with nuts and wait for your new furry friends to say hello. A treat for all ages!

Die Seen

The many lakes in and around Arosa are the perfect way to cool off on balmy summer days, with up to 10 of them accessible via spectacular hiking trails. Daring travellers can take a plunge in one of the higher-altitude lakes, where the water temperature measures at a fresh 10 degrees. Those seeking a gentler excursion will be well served at Untersee (‘Lower Lake’), which offers stand-up paddleboarding, a trampoline and a kids’ paddling pool for fun in and around the water. The connected Obersee (‘Upper Lake’) can be explored in comfort by pedalo.
